FDBA LAUNCHES GROUNDBREAKING VISION-IMPAIRED BASKETBALL PROGRAM
In an Australian-first, Frankston and District Basketball Association (FDBA) has introduced a basketball program for individuals who are blind or vision-impaired. Spearheaded by the dedicated efforts of Programs Support Officer Tanya Thomas, this pioneering program has received invaluable support from Disability Sports Australia and Blind Sports Australia. About us
The FDBA has grown from these early beginnings to be one of the biggest basketball associations in Australia, with over 850 teams competing on a weekly basis. It is an Association of which we are extremely proud and whose members are extremely grateful to all those who have contributed to its existence over the years.
